Abstract

<p>It has become possible to laser cool mechanical oscillators, i.e., massive macroscopic objects, just like atomic gases and ions in a vacuum. In this article we aim at understanding the way in which Brownian motion of mechanical oscillators can be cooled with a laser and a cavity by simple and phenomenological classical arguments. Equipped with the classical model we present the first photo-thermal-effect-based cavity cooling experiment of a metal-coated cantilever, our cavity cooling experiment with a semiconductor nanomembrane, and radiation-pressure-based cavity cooling experiments.</p>
